imc² Health & Wellness President Named To PharmaVOICE's 2009 'Top 100'
DALLAS - September 2, 2009 - imc² health & wellness president, Hensley Evans has
been named to PharmaVOICE Magazine’s fifth annual Top 100 list of inspiring
leaders as a “Change Agent.” Ms. Evans is recognized as one of the “industry
thought leaders that are redefining business practices, changing clinical trial
paradigms, and impacting the industry with their innovative approaches to
creative executions.”
PharmaVOICE editors cite Ms. Evans as someone who “helps move the needle on consumer-driven healthcare” and is “instrumental in driving the success of [imc²] and its clients. She inspires her team members and helps them to deepen their knowledge of the pharma and healthcare space.”
Ms. Evans has served over 10 years in major marketing leadership roles for pharmaceutical and healthcare companies, including Pfizer, Abbott, Novartis, Amgen, Genentech and Schering-Plough. Ms. Evans served as imc²’s senior vice president of strategy, where she led overall business and marketing strategy for clients in a variety of industries. In 2009, the agency separated its health and wellness practice, and the result was the formation of imc² health & wellness, an agency created for the unique marketing and business challenges facing brands in the pharmaceutical, biotech, device, and health and wellness industries.
“It has been an honor to work with Hensley to launch the imc² health & wellness agency,” saidBonnie
Sayers , imc² health & wellness, vice president, general
manager. “Hensley has been an invaluable asset to imc² for the last seven years.
She brings tremendous value to our clients and is a critical thought leader for
marketers across the industry.”
PharmaVOICE, one of the leading publications in the pharmaceutical and life sciences industry, announced its selection in the July/August 2009 issue. Each year, PharmaVOICE evaluates and selects leaders who have demonstrated their ability to inspire, motivate and influence others. This year, the editors reviewed more than 500 submissions before identifying the top 100.
